  1. Bardia National Park: Just a short distance from Simrāhi, Bardia National Park is a treasure trove of biodiversity. Spread over 968 square kilometers, this national park is home to numerous wildlife species, including the endangered Bengal tiger, one-horned rhinoceros, Asian elephant, and Gangetic dolphins. Embark on an exciting jungle safari to witness these majestic creatures in their natural habitat. You can also go bird watching, take a peaceful nature walk, or enjoy a picnic by the Karnali River. Bardia National Park promises an immersive experience in the lap of nature.

  2. Rara Lake: A little further away from Simrāhi, but well worth the journey, lies the enchanting Rara Lake. Surrounded by the Rara National Park, this picturesque lake is the largest lake in Nepal and a true hidden gem. The crystal-clear waters shimmer against the backdrop of snow-capped mountains, creating a breathtaking sight. You can take a leisurely stroll around the lake, go boating, or simply spend some quiet time admiring the tranquil surroundings. Rara Lake offers a serene and idyllic escape from the world.
